How Does a Cash App NFC Tag Work?

If you’re wondering how a Cash App NFC tag works, you’ve come to the right place. A Cash App NFC tag is a small device that uses Near Field Communication (NFC) technology to connect with your mobile device and enable you to transfer money or make payments through the Cash App without physically touching another device.

The process is quite simple. The Cash App NFC tag contains a chip that stores information such as your Cash App account details or a specific payment amount.

When you hold your phone near the tag, the two devices communicate wirelessly through radio waves. The tag then transmits this stored information to your phone, which initiates a transaction within the Cash App.

What Are the Disadvantages of a Cash App NFC Tag?

If you’re weighing the pros and cons of using a Cash App NFC tag, it’s important to consider both sides. While there are many advantages to using this technology, there are also some potential disadvantages to keep in mind.

One disadvantage of a Cash App NFC tag is that it requires a smartphone with NFC capabilities to function properly.

See also  Why Is My Cash App Black Instead of Green

If your phone doesn’t have this feature, or if it’s not enabled, you won’t be able to use the tag to make contactless payments.

It can be a barrier for some users who don’t have access to the latest technology or who prefer not to use smartphones for financial transactions.

Another potential disadvantage of a Cash App NFC tag is that all merchants may not accept it. While many retailers and businesses accept contactless payments through NFC technology, not all of them do.

It means that you may still need to carry cash or cards as a backup payment option, which can be inconvenient.

Finally, there is a risk of loss or theft associated with using a physical NFC tag.

While these devices are small and portable, they can also be easily misplaced or stolen. If someone else gains access to your tag, they could use it to make unauthorized purchases or access your financial information.
